In a lumbar spine instability model, dorsal root ganglion cells mediate the perception of relevant mechanical stresses through Piezo2 and subsequently release CGRP. CGRP activates the NF‐κB signaling pathway in cartilage endplate cells through the receptor RAMP1.

BONE STRENGTH OF DIFFERENT PIGS GENETIC TYPES [PDF]
The aim of this study was to evaluate the bone strength in different genetic types of pigs. Nowadays, in swine production it is rather common to obtain pigs with weak bones, especially on the hind legs.

Fixation of Subtrochanteric Fracture of the Femur: Our Experience [PDF]
Introduction: Subtrochanteric fracture of the femur is a variant of the peritrochanteric fracture of the femur. It extends upto 5 cm below the lesser trochanter. The incidence is relatively much lower (3.9% of all the proximal femoral fractures).
